20100018169 | Vacuum generating device for sealing perishable products and method of use - A vacuum sealing device comprises a lid having a rigid rim with a lower opening for receiving a dish, an impermeable elastic membrane peripherally affixed to the rigid rim for sealing the dish, and a valve-less air evacuator formed between the elastic membrane and the dish rim. The valve-less evacuator allows air to flow out of the dish when the lid is being pressed and becomes closed when the lid is released to cause said lid to rebound to form a vacuum in the dish. The rigid rim prevents lid deformation when the lid is pressed, thus enabling the vacuum formation. To facilitate lid removal, the device has a valve-less vacuum releaser comprising a finger-receiving chamber and a section of the elastic membrane located above the chamber and connected to the rigid rim for releasing the vacuum in the dish. To prevent vacuum loss during storage in freezer or fridge, the elastic membrane is sufficiently thinned prior to being affixed to the rigid rim. In use, one places the lid on a dish, forces air out of the dish via the air evacuator between a section of the elastic membrane and the dish rim by pressing the lid, and releases the lid to cause the air evacuator to close and vacuum to form in the dish. To restore the device's capability to generate and maintain vacuum after numerous uses, the lid is exposed to a hot fluid having a temperature higher than 45° C. for a period of time. | 01-28-2010 |

20100242417 | EVACUATION DEVICE - An evacuation device may include an airflow redirecting baffle. The baffle may separate out liquids that may be entrained or suspended in air being withdrawn from vacuum storage containers in which food items are placed for vacuum preservation. The evacuation device may also include a nozzle that can interface with a valve element on the storage container. The nozzle aligns airflow in a first flow direction initially within the evacuation device. The baffle is positioned in the evacuation device such that, when airflow encounters the baffle, the airflow or a portion thereof is redirected or diverted in a second flow direction. Redirecting airflow from a first flow direction to a second flow direction causes high inertia liquids entrained in the airflow to impinge upon the baffle and thereby separate from the airflow. An absorbent material can be included to absorb and retain the separated fluids. | 09-30-2010 |
